Rushon’s Doctors and Patients Receive Presidential Aid
KHOROG, 20.05.2020. (NIAT Khovar) – Medical workers of Rushon district of Gorno-Badakhshan Autonomous Region (GBAO) and patients currently being treated in the district central hospital received presidential aid.
This aid, consists of 35 tons of food, special protective clothing for doctors and medications for patients. It will be transferred to the regional hospitals of the Bartang Valley, and health centers in the rural communities of this district.
According to the chief doctor of the district hospital Khudonazar Mardonaev, 15 people have been hospitalized since the pandemic was confirmed in Tajikistan. Eight of them have been treated and discharged.
“The condition of the other patients is also good and we hope that they will fully recover soon,” said Mardonaev.
